BUTTERNUT SQUASH AND BARLEY RISOTTO



Butternut Squash and Barley Risotto image

Typically, risottos are made of refined rice known as Aborio. By using barley instead, you get tons of heart healthy benefits! Barley is a cholesterol lowering soluble fibre. (recipe found on the heart and stroke foundation of Canada website)

Number Of Ingredients 9

2 1/2 cups low sodium vegetable broth or 2 1/2 cups low sodium chicken broth
2 teaspoons olive oil
1/2 cup onion, chopped
1 cup butternut squash, diced into small pieces
1/3 cup pearl barley
1 tablespoon fresh sage, chopped or 1/2 teaspoon dried sage
3 tablespoons parmesan cheese (the shaker kind is fine)
2 tablespoons fresh parsley, chopped
salt and pepper

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an, bring the broth to a boil. Cover, and reduce heat to low.
  • Heat oil in a medium sized pot over medium heat.
  • Add onion and sauté until tender.
  • Add squash and sauté for another 3 minutes. Add barley and stir for 2 more minutes.
  • Add 1/2 cup of the boiled broth, and chopped sage. Simmer, stirring often until broth is absorbed, about 5 minutes.
  • Add remaining broth slowly, about 1/3 cup at a time, allowing it to be absorbed each time.
  • Cook barley until tender but still firm, about 35-40 minutes.
  • Remove from heat and stir in parmesan cheese and parsley. Season with salt and pepper to taste.

BARLEY, BUTTERNUT SQUASH, AND SHIITAKE RISOTTO

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 cups 1/2 inch cubed peeled butternut squash
3 tablespoons olive oil divided
3/4 teaspoons kosher salt, divided
2 cups thinly sliced shiitake mushrooms caps
1/3 cup finely chopped red onion
1 cup uncooked pearl barley
3 garlic cloves, chopped
2/3 cup white wine
3 1/2 cups organic chicken broth
4 ounces taleggio cheese or brie
2 tbs. fresh thyme leaves

Steps:

  • Preheat oven 450. Combine squash, 1 tbs. olive oil and 1/4 tsp. salt; toss well to coat. Arrange squash on a baking sheet. Bake for 25 minutes, stirring once. Heat 1 tbs. oil in a large dutch oven over medium heat. Add mushrooms; saute 5 minutes or until browned, stirring occasionally. Transfer mushrooms to a bowl; keep warm. Heat remaining 1 tbs. oil in pan. Add onion; saute 4 minutes or until tender, stirring occasionally. Add barley and garlic; cook 1 minute stirring constantly. Add wine; bring to a boil. Cook 3 minutes or until liquid is nearly absorbed. Add broth, remaining 1/2 tsp. salt, and pepper; bring to a boil. Cover, reduce heat and simmer 30 minutes or until barley is tender and liquid is nearly absorbed. Remove from heat; add cheese stirring until cheese melts. Stir in squash, mushrooms and thyme. Serve immediately.

BARLEY, BUTTERNUT SQUASH AND SHITAKE RISOTTO

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 1/2 lbs butternut squash, peeled diced into 1/2 inch cubes (about 3 cups)
3 tablespoons olive oil, divided
3/4 teaspoon kosher salt, divided
2 cups thinly sliced shiitake mushroom caps (about 1/2 pound)
1/3 cup finely chopped red onion
1 cup uncooked pearl barley
2 garlic cloves, chopped
2/3 cup white wine
3 1/2 cups organic vegetable broth
1/4 teaspoon black pepper
4 ounces taleggio cheese, diced
2 tablespoons fresh thyme leaves

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450°.
  • Combine squash, 1 tablespoon oil, and 1/4 teaspoon salt; toss well to coat. Arrange squash mixture in a single layer on a baking sheet. Bake at 450° for 25 minutes, stirring once.
  • Heat 1 tablespoon oil in a large Dutch oven over medium-high heat. Add mushrooms; sauté 5 minutes or until browned, stirring occasionally. Transfer mushroom mixture to a bowl; keep warm.
  • Heat remaining 1 tablespoon oil in pan. Add onion; saut´´ 4 minutes or until tender, stirring occasionally. Add barley and garlic; cook 1 minute, stirring constantly. Add wine; bring to a boil. Cook 3 minutes or until liquid is nearly absorbed. Add broth, remaining 1/2 teaspoon salt, and pepper; bring to a boil. Cover, reduce heat, and simmer 30 minutes or until barley is tender and liquid is nearly absorbed. Remove from heat; add cheese, stirring until cheese melts. Stir in squash, mushrooms, and thyme. Serve immediately.
